Output 345807102cc5c7f7a97d4b5d42ab11ebc75fc0282ed43b088065180ee2ea322a:0

value
1578967
script pubkey
OP_0 OP_PUSHBYTES_20 1ba4c10905f6f6568df0e457690a00de3fd493e5
address
bc1qrwjvzzg97mm9dr0su3tkjzsqmclafyl93w787t
transaction
345807102cc5c7f7a97d4b5d42ab11ebc75fc0282ed43b088065180ee2ea322a